National Identity Register (Amendment) Act, 2017 Act 950
The National Identity Register (Amendment) Act of 2017 amends the National Identity Register Act, 2008 (Act 750), to make further provision for the mode of application for identity cards, provide for the conditions and requirements for registration, prescribe information to be supplied by persons to whom national identity cards are to be issued and for related matters.
National Identity Register Act, 2008 Act 750
The National Identity Register Act of 2008 provides for the capture of personal information by individuals by the National Identity Authority for the issue of national identity cards; for the protection of the personal information; for conditions of access, use, retention and disclosure of information and for related matters.
Persons with Disability Act, 2006 Act 715
The Persons with Disability Act, 2006 is an act to provide for persons with disability, to establish a National Council on Persons with Disability and to provide for related matters.
The Children's Act, 1998 Act 560
The Children's Act of 1998 reforms and consolidates the law relating to children, provides for the rights of the child, maintenance and adoption, regulates child labour and apprenticeship, for ancillary matters concerning children generally and provides for related matters.
Registration of births and deaths Act, 1965 Act 301
The Registration of Births and Deaths Act of 1956 provides for the registration of births, foetal deaths and deaths, and provides for burial grounds and for related matters.
